The sports fest held in celebration of the Philippine Councilor’s League Bohol Day last Thursday, November 17, 2011 was hailed as a huge success.
PCL-Bohol President Ramonito A. Torrefranca said the affair conducted at the CPG Sports Complex was attended by close to 200 participants from the three districts of the province and the whole event were a fun-filled day marked with fellowship and sportsmanship.
Among the distinguished guests include Gov. Edgar Chatto, Provincial Administrator Ae Damalerio and Board Member Yul Lopez who each gave their inspiring messages.
Emerging as over-all winners were first district athletes who won first place in three events; basketball, volleyball and lawn tennis (double events).
Third district also swept the second place win lording in two events; chess and lawn tennis (single). Second district settled with one first place win in badminton.
The games started 11 o'clock in the morning with invocation by Loay councilor Steven Lim, followed by singing of the national anthem led by PCL VP (3rd District) Julita Tan and the reading of the PCL Creed by Board of Director Constancio Atuel.
PCL Pres Torrefranca led the welcoming of participants and then the games were opened by PCL Treasurer Ricky Masamayor followed by the Oath of Sportsmanship read by Board of Director Danilo Bandala.
